yea... converted (not oem) rear drum brakes to disc brakes doesnt have a good grip on the handbrake/ebrake.... there are only some mechanics who manages to fine tune it to achieve good grip on the handbrake....

what else u can do is.... get rear disc brake set with inner drum brakes mainly for the handbrake.... example of such sets are perdana rear disc brake.... it has a handbrake mechanism that utilises drum brake assym...
